Who we are:
North Rockhampton Athletics Centre is a small not-for profit Centre that is run by dedicated
volunteers made up of Parents of our Athletes. 
North Rockhampton Athletics Centre was formed in 1981 and was the 32 nd  Centre in
Queensland. 

North Rockhampton Athletics Centre is affiliated with LAQ (Little Athletics Queensland (www.laq.org.au).   

Our Centre caters for Tiny Tots 3 & 4yo up to young adults
turning 17 in their last year. Each year our athletes from u9 to u17 age groups attend
Regional & State events, with some of our athletes going on to National events.
Our season runs on Sunday afternoons during school terms between March & September
each year culminating in our Regional Championships in September.
The motto for Little Athletics is FAMILY, FUN and FITNESS and that’s what we want
everyone to experience every Sunday.

It is our Centres vision to see all of our athletes enjoying their time here and we encourage
each individual athlete to strive for their own personal best each week.
Over the years the Centre has had a large number of our athletes become State, National &
Australian finalists & place getters.

What is Little Athletics?
Little Athletics is a uniquely Australian sport for children 3 -16 years. As the name suggests,
it is based upon the sport of athletics (track & field) and the events are specially modified to
suit the ages and abilities of children. A wide range of running, jumping, throwing and
walking events is conducted.
Little Athletics is the Foundation for all Sports. It offers young people activities and skills
that will stand them in good stead for their sporting future.
Each year across Queensland, approximately 14,500 boys and girls enjoy the activities that
Little Athletics has to offer. The track & field based competition is conducted throughout
both the summer and winter sports season. Events are conducted on a weekly basis by
individual Centres, and include:
Track Events
Sprints - 70m, 100m, 200m
Distance - 400m, 800m, 1500m
Hurdles - 60mH, 80mH, 90mH, 100mH, 110mH, 200mH, 300mH
Walks - 700m, 1100m, 1500m
Relays - 4x70m, 4x100m, 4x200m, 4xMedley
Field Events
Jumps - Long Jump, Triple Jump, High Jump
Throws - Shot Put, Discus, Javelin
Tiny Tots
Tiny Tots (3 and 4 year old) will participate in games and activities designed to develop
gross motor skills. Activities that include running, jumping, throwing and catching are a
regular part of their program. They may also be involved in short races or modified athletics
events.
